New Computer with Windows 8 - I use a Guest internet connection (wifi) from my Landlord. I cannot get the Cisco window to enter my Guest Password? Is there a connection I'm missing, is it a security issue?? The Router was reset - and still no window opens. My Landlord has a New windows computer too - he can access the internet through his main connection - but Cannot access the internet from the Guest part either!

Try manually connecting.
The Cisco has a ip address or web address to connect to it.
Try 192.168.0.1 and look in your history for something similar as this manually connects to it.
